David Villa, RJ Allen Named to Major League Soccer Team of the Week (Week 16) -

For the second consecutive week, New York City FC has had a pair of players named to the Major League Soccer Team of the Week.


Forward David Villa and defender RJ Allen earned the honor for Week 16 following the Club's 2-0 victory over Toronto FC on June 20 at BMO Field. Villa and defender Jason Hernandez earned the accolade following the Club's 3-1 win over Montreal in Week 15.


Villa scored his first brace in MLS, bringing his team-leading tally to six goals. The New York City FC captain calmly scored on a penalty kick in the eighth minute and doubled his tally on the evening with a finish in the 58th minute. Mix Diskerud gained possession from Toronto FC defender Eriq Zavaleta just outside of the home penalty box. He fed a rushing Tommy McNamara down the right side. As he was falling down, McNamara crossed the ball to Mehdi Ballouchy to his left. Just as he did in against the Impact on June 13, Ballouchy unselfishly played the ball across to Villa, who fired it home for a two-goal advantage.

Allen, who signed with the Club on May 2, had a match-high six tackles and added seven clearances.


Allen, fellow defenders Chris Wingert, Shay Facey and Hernandez and defensive midfielder Andrew Jacobson (six tackles) limited Toronto FC and Sebastian Giovinco to four shots on target in the shutout victory.

Goalkeeper Josh Saunders, who had four key saves, was named to the MLS Team of the Week (Week 16) bench.


New York City FC bring their four-match unbeaten streak (three consecutive victories) back to Yankee Stadium for a match against the Red Bulls on Sunday. Kickoff is 5 p.m. EDT from the Bronx.
